diff --git a/arch/loongarch/include/asm/cmpxchg.h b/arch/loongarch/include/asm/cmpxchg.h
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..13ee1b62dc12
--- /dev/null
+++ b/arch/loongarch/include/asm/cmpxchg.h
@@ -0,0 +1,137 @@
+/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0 */
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) 2020-2021 Loongson Technology Corporation Limited
+ */
+#ifndef __ASM_CMPXCHG_H
+#define __ASM_CMPXCHG_H
+
+#include <linux/bug.h>
+#include <asm/barrier.h>
+#include <asm/compiler.h>
+
+#define __xchg_asm(amswap_db, m, val)		\
+({						\
+		__typeof(val) __ret;		\
+						\
+		__asm__ __volatile__ (		\
+		" "amswap_db" %1, %z2, %0 \n"	\
+		: "+ZB" (*m), "=&r" (__ret)	\
+		: "Jr" (val)			\
+		: "memory");			\
+						\
+		__ret;				\
+})
+
+extern unsigned long __xchg_small(volatile void *ptr, unsigned long x,
+				  unsigned int size);
+
+static inline unsigned long __xchg(volatile void *ptr, unsigned long x,
+				   int size)
+{
+	switch (size) {
+	case 1:
+	case 2:
+		return __xchg_small(ptr, x, size);
+
+	case 4:
+		return __xchg_asm("amswap_db.w", (volatile u32 *)ptr, (u32)x);
+
+	case 8:
+		return __xchg_asm("amswap_db.d", (volatile u64 *)ptr, (u64)x);
+
+	default:
+		BUILD_BUG();
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+#define arch_xchg(ptr, x)						\
+({									\
+	__typeof__(*(ptr)) __res;					\
+									\
+	__res = (__typeof__(*(ptr)))					\
+		__xchg((ptr), (unsigned long)(x), sizeof(*(ptr)));	\
+									\
+	__res;								\
+})
+
+#define __cmpxchg_asm(ld, st, m, old, new)				\
+({									\
+	__typeof(old) __ret;						\
+									\
+	__asm__ __volatile__(						\
+	"1:	" ld "	%0, %2		# __cmpxchg_asm \n"		\
+	"	bne	%0, %z3, 2f			\n"		\
+	"	or	$t0, %z4, $zero			\n"		\
+	"	" st "	$t0, %1				\n"		\
+	"	beq	$zero, $t0, 1b			\n"		\
+	"2:						\n"		\
+	: "=&r" (__ret), "=ZB"(*m)					\
+	: "ZB"(*m), "Jr" (old), "Jr" (new)				\
+	: "t0", "memory");						\
+									\
+	__ret;								\
+})
+
+extern unsigned long __cmpxchg_small(volatile void *ptr, unsigned long old,
+				     unsigned long new, unsigned int size);
+
+static inline unsigned long __cmpxchg(volatile void *ptr, unsigned long old,
+				      unsigned long new, unsigned int size)
+{
+	switch (size) {
+	case 1:
+	case 2:
+		return __cmpxchg_small(ptr, old, new, size);
+
+	case 4:
+		return __cmpxchg_asm("ll.w", "sc.w", (volatile u32 *)ptr,
+				     (u32)old, new);
+
+	case 8:
+		return __cmpxchg_asm("ll.d", "sc.d", (volatile u64 *)ptr,
+				     (u64)old, new);
+
+	default:
+		BUILD_BUG();
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+#define arch_cmpxchg_local(ptr, old, new)				\
+	((__typeof__(*(ptr)))						\
+		__cmpxchg((ptr),					\
+			  (unsigned long)(__typeof__(*(ptr)))(old),	\
+			  (unsigned long)(__typeof__(*(ptr)))(new),	\
+			  sizeof(*(ptr))))
+
+#define arch_cmpxchg(ptr, old, new)					\
+({									\
+	__typeof__(*(ptr)) __res;					\
+									\
+	__res = arch_cmpxchg_local((ptr), (old), (new));		\
+									\
+	__res;								\
+})
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_64BIT
+#define arch_cmpxchg64_local(ptr, o, n)					\
+  ({									\
+	BUILD_BUG_ON(sizeof(*(ptr)) != 8);				\
+	arch_cmpxchg_local((ptr), (o), (n));				\
+  })
+
+#define arch_cmpxchg64(ptr, o, n)					\
+  ({									\
+	BUILD_BUG_ON(sizeof(*(ptr)) != 8);				\
+	arch_cmpxchg((ptr), (o), (n));					\
+  })
+#else
+#include <asm-generic/cmpxchg-local.h>
+#define arch_cmpxchg64_local(ptr, o, n) __generic_cmpxchg64_local((ptr), (o), (n))
+#define arch_cmpxchg64(ptr, o, n) arch_cmpxchg64_local((ptr), (o), (n))
+#endif
+
+#endif /* __ASM_CMPXCHG_H */

diff --git a/arch/loongarch/include/asm/futex.h b/arch/loongarch/include/asm/futex.h
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..6512feb041d1
--- /dev/null
+++ b/arch/loongarch/include/asm/futex.h
@@ -0,0 +1,107 @@
+/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0 */
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) 2020-2021 Loongson Technology Corporation Limited
+ */
+#ifndef _ASM_FUTEX_H
+#define _ASM_FUTEX_H
+
+#include <linux/futex.h>
+#include <linux/uaccess.h>
+#include <asm/barrier.h>
+#include <asm/compiler.h>
+#include <asm/errno.h>
+
+#define __futex_atomic_op(insn, ret, oldval, uaddr, oparg)		\
+{									\
+	__asm__ __volatile__(						\
+	"1:	ll.w	%1, %4 # __futex_atomic_op\n"		\
+	"	" insn	"				\n"	\
+	"2:	sc.w	$t0, %2				\n"	\
+	"	beq	$t0, $zero, 1b			\n"	\
+	"3:						\n"	\
+	"	.section .fixup,\"ax\"			\n"	\
+	"4:	li.w	%0, %6				\n"	\
+	"	b	3b				\n"	\
+	"	.previous				\n"	\
+	"	.section __ex_table,\"a\"		\n"	\
+	"	"__UA_ADDR "\t1b, 4b			\n"	\
+	"	"__UA_ADDR "\t2b, 4b			\n"	\
+	"	.previous				\n"	\
+	: "=r" (ret), "=&r" (oldval),				\
+	  "=ZC" (*uaddr)					\
+	: "0" (0), "ZC" (*uaddr), "Jr" (oparg),			\
+	  "i" (-EFAULT)						\
+	: "memory", "t0");					\
+}
+
+static inline int
+arch_futex_atomic_op_inuser(int op, int oparg, int *oval, u32 __user *uaddr)
+{
+	int oldval = 0, ret = 0;
+
+	pagefault_disable();
+
+	switch (op) {
+	case FUTEX_OP_SET:
+		__futex_atomic_op("move $t0, %z5", ret, oldval, uaddr, oparg);
+		break;
+	case FUTEX_OP_ADD:
+		__futex_atomic_op("add.w $t0, %1, %z5", ret, oldval, uaddr, oparg);
+		break;
+	case FUTEX_OP_OR:
+		__futex_atomic_op("or	$t0, %1, %z5", ret, oldval, uaddr, oparg);
+		break;
+	case FUTEX_OP_ANDN:
+		__futex_atomic_op("and	$t0, %1, %z5", ret, oldval, uaddr, ~oparg);
+		break;
+	case FUTEX_OP_XOR:
+		__futex_atomic_op("xor	$t0, %1, %z5", ret, oldval, uaddr, oparg);
+		break;
+	default:
+		ret = -ENOSYS;
+	}
+
+	pagefault_enable();
+
+	if (!ret)
+		*oval = oldval;
+
+	return ret;
+}
+
+static inline int
+futex_atomic_cmpxchg_inatomic(u32 *uval, u32 __user *uaddr, u32 oldval, u32 newval)
+{
+	int ret = 0;
+	u32 val = 0;
+
+	if (!access_ok(uaddr, sizeof(u32)))
+		return -EFAULT;
+
+	__asm__ __volatile__(
+	"# futex_atomic_cmpxchg_inatomic			\n"
+	"1:	ll.w	%1, %3					\n"
+	"	bne	%1, %z4, 3f				\n"
+	"	or	$t0, %z5, $zero				\n"
+	"2:	sc.w	$t0, %2					\n"
+	"	beq	$zero, $t0, 1b				\n"
+	"3:							\n"
+	"	.section .fixup,\"ax\"				\n"
+	"4:	li.d	%0, %6					\n"
+	"	b	3b					\n"
+	"	.previous					\n"
+	"	.section __ex_table,\"a\"			\n"
+	"	"__UA_ADDR "\t1b, 4b				\n"
+	"	"__UA_ADDR "\t2b, 4b				\n"
+	"	.previous					\n"
+	: "+r" (ret), "=&r" (val), "=" GCC_OFF_SMALL_ASM() (*uaddr)
+	: GCC_OFF_SMALL_ASM() (*uaddr), "Jr" (oldval), "Jr" (newval),
+	  "i" (-EFAULT)
+	: "memory", "t0");
+
+	*uval = val;
+
+	return ret;
+}
+
+#endif /* _ASM_FUTEX_H */
diff --git a/arch/loongarch/include/asm/io.h b/arch/loongarch/include/asm/io.h
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..19b8b153b4d1
--- /dev/null
+++ b/arch/loongarch/include/asm/io.h
@@ -0,0 +1,129 @@
+/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0 */
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) 2020-2021 Loongson Technology Corporation Limited
+ */
+#ifndef _ASM_IO_H
+#define _ASM_IO_H
+
+#define ARCH_HAS_IOREMAP_WC
+
+#include <linux/compiler.h>
+#include <linux/kernel.h>
+#include <linux/types.h>
+
+#include <asm/addrspace.h>
+#include <asm/bug.h>
+#include <asm/byteorder.h>
+#include <asm/cpu.h>
+#include <asm/page.h>
+#include <asm/pgtable-bits.h>
+#include <asm/string.h>
+
+/*
+ * On LoongArch, I/O ports mappring is following:
+ *
+ *		|	  ....		|
+ *		|-----------------------|
+ *		| pci io ports(16K~32M)	|
+ *		|-----------------------|
+ *		| isa io ports(0  ~16K)	|
+ * PCI_IOBASE ->|-----------------------|
+ *		|	  ....		|
+ */
+#define PCI_IOBASE	((void __iomem *)(vm_map_base + (2 * PAGE_SIZE)))
+#define PCI_IOSIZE	SZ_32M
+#define ISA_IOSIZE	SZ_16K
+#define IO_SPACE_LIMIT	(PCI_IOSIZE - 1)
+
+/*
+ * Change "struct page" to physical address.
+ */
+#define page_to_phys(page)	((phys_addr_t)page_to_pfn(page) << PAGE_SHIFT)
+
+extern void __init __iomem *early_ioremap(u64 phys_addr, unsigned long size);
+extern void __init early_iounmap(void __iomem *addr, unsigned long size);
+
+#define early_memremap early_ioremap
+#define early_memunmap early_iounmap
+
+static inline void __iomem *ioremap_prot(phys_addr_t offset, unsigned long size,
+					 unsigned long prot_val)
+{
+	if (prot_val == _CACHE_CC)
+		return (void __iomem *)(unsigned long)(CAC_BASE + offset);
+	else
+		return (void __iomem *)(unsigned long)(UNCAC_BASE + offset);
+}
+
+/*
+ * ioremap -   map bus memory into CPU space
+ * @offset:    bus address of the memory
+ * @size:      size of the resource to map
+ *
+ * ioremap performs a platform specific sequence of operations to
+ * make bus memory CPU accessible via the readb/readw/readl/writeb/
+ * writew/writel functions and the other mmio helpers. The returned
+ * address is not guaranteed to be usable directly as a virtual
+ * address.
+ */
+#define ioremap(offset, size)					\
+	ioremap_prot((offset), (size), _CACHE_SUC)
+
+/*
+ * ioremap_wc - map bus memory into CPU space
+ * @offset:     bus address of the memory
+ * @size:       size of the resource to map
+ *
+ * ioremap_wc performs a platform specific sequence of operations to
+ * make bus memory CPU accessible via the readb/readw/readl/writeb/
+ * writew/writel functions and the other mmio helpers. The returned
+ * address is not guaranteed to be usable directly as a virtual
+ * address.
+ *
+ * This version of ioremap ensures that the memory is marked uncachable
+ * but accelerated by means of write-combining feature. It is specifically
+ * useful for PCIe prefetchable windows, which may vastly improve a
+ * communications performance. If it was determined on boot stage, what
+ * CPU CCA doesn't support WUC, the method shall fall-back to the
+ * _CACHE_SUC option (see cpu_probe() method).
+ */
+#define ioremap_wc(offset, size)				\
+	ioremap_prot((offset), (size), _CACHE_WUC)
+
+/*
+ * ioremap_cache -  map bus memory into CPU space
+ * @offset:	    bus address of the memory
+ * @size:	    size of the resource to map
+ *
+ * ioremap_cache performs a platform specific sequence of operations to
+ * make bus memory CPU accessible via the readb/readw/readl/writeb/
+ * writew/writel functions and the other mmio helpers. The returned
+ * address is not guaranteed to be usable directly as a virtual
+ * address.
+ *
+ * This version of ioremap ensures that the memory is marked cachable by
+ * the CPU.  Also enables full write-combining.	 Useful for some
+ * memory-like regions on I/O busses.
+ */
+#define ioremap_cache(offset, size)				\
+	ioremap_prot((offset), (size), _CACHE_CC)
+
+static inline void iounmap(const volatile void __iomem *addr)
+{
+}
+
+#define mmiowb() asm volatile ("dbar 0" ::: "memory")
+
+/*
+ * String version of I/O memory access operations.
+ */
+extern void __memset_io(volatile void __iomem *dst, int c, size_t count);
+extern void __memcpy_toio(volatile void __iomem *to, const void *from, size_t count);
+extern void __memcpy_fromio(void *to, const volatile void __iomem *from, size_t count);
+#define memset_io(c, v, l)     __memset_io((c), (v), (l))
+#define memcpy_fromio(a, c, l) __memcpy_fromio((a), (c), (l))
+#define memcpy_toio(c, a, l)   __memcpy_toio((c), (a), (l))
+
+#include <asm-generic/io.h>
+
+#endif /* _ASM_IO_H */

diff --git a/arch/loongarch/kernel/cmpxchg.c b/arch/loongarch/kernel/cmpxchg.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..81bb9d01a3b5
--- /dev/null
+++ b/arch/loongarch/kernel/cmpxchg.c
@@ -0,0 +1,107 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* Author: Huacai Chen <chenhuacai@loongson.cn>
+ * Copyright (C) 2020-2021 Loongson Technology Corporation Limited
+ *
+ * Derived from MIPS:
+ * Copyright (C) 2017 Imagination Technologies
+ * Author: Paul Burton <paul.burton@mips.com>
+ */
+
+#include <linux/bitops.h>
+#include <asm/cmpxchg.h>
+
+unsigned long __xchg_small(volatile void *ptr, unsigned long val, unsigned int size)
+{
+	u32 old32, mask, temp;
+	volatile u32 *ptr32;
+	unsigned int shift;
+
+	/* Check that ptr is naturally aligned */
+	WARN_ON((unsigned long)ptr & (size - 1));
+
+	/* Mask value to the correct size. */
+	mask = GENMASK((size * BITS_PER_BYTE) - 1, 0);
+	val &= mask;
+
+	/*
+	 * Calculate a shift & mask that correspond to the value we wish to
+	 * exchange within the naturally aligned 4 byte integerthat includes
+	 * it.
+	 */
+	shift = (unsigned long)ptr & 0x3;
+	shift *= BITS_PER_BYTE;
+	mask <<= shift;
+
+	/*
+	 * Calculate a pointer to the naturally aligned 4 byte integer that
+	 * includes our byte of interest, and load its value.
+	 */
+	ptr32 = (volatile u32 *)((unsigned long)ptr & ~0x3);
+
+	asm volatile (
+	"1:	ll.w		%0, %3		\n"
+	"	and		%1, %0, %4	\n"
+	"	or		%1, %1, %5	\n"
+	"	sc.w		%1, %2		\n"
+	"	beqz		%1, 1b		\n"
+	: "=&r" (old32), "=&r" (temp), "=" GCC_OFF_SMALL_ASM() (*ptr32)
+	: GCC_OFF_SMALL_ASM() (*ptr32), "Jr" (~mask), "Jr" (val << shift)
+	: "memory");
+
+	return (old32 & mask) >> shift;
+}
+
+unsigned long __cmpxchg_small(volatile void *ptr, unsigned long old,
+			      unsigned long new, unsigned int size)
+{
+	u32 mask, old32, new32, load32, load;
+	volatile u32 *ptr32;
+	unsigned int shift;
+
+	/* Check that ptr is naturally aligned */
+	WARN_ON((unsigned long)ptr & (size - 1));
+
+	/* Mask inputs to the correct size. */
+	mask = GENMASK((size * BITS_PER_BYTE) - 1, 0);
+	old &= mask;
+	new &= mask;
+
+	/*
+	 * Calculate a shift & mask that correspond to the value we wish to
+	 * compare & exchange within the naturally aligned 4 byte integer
+	 * that includes it.
+	 */
+	shift = (unsigned long)ptr & 0x3;
+	shift *= BITS_PER_BYTE;
+	mask <<= shift;
+
+	/*
+	 * Calculate a pointer to the naturally aligned 4 byte integer that
+	 * includes our byte of interest, and load its value.
+	 */
+	ptr32 = (volatile u32 *)((unsigned long)ptr & ~0x3);
+	load32 = *ptr32;
+
+	while (true) {
+		/*
+		 * Ensure the byte we want to exchange matches the expected
+		 * old value, and if not then bail.
+		 */
+		load = (load32 & mask) >> shift;
+		if (load != old)
+			return load;
+
+		/*
+		 * Calculate the old & new values of the naturally aligned
+		 * 4 byte integer that include the byte we want to exchange.
+		 * Attempt to exchange the old value for the new value, and
+		 * return if we succeed.
+		 */
+		old32 = (load32 & ~mask) | (old << shift);
+		new32 = (load32 & ~mask) | (new << shift);
+		load32 = arch_cmpxchg(ptr32, old32, new32);
+		if (load32 == old32)
+			return old;
+	}
+}
diff --git a/arch/loongarch/kernel/io.c b/arch/loongarch/kernel/io.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..7d5ef9e0ae8f
--- /dev/null
+++ b/arch/loongarch/kernel/io.c
@@ -0,0 +1,94 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) 2020-2021 Loongson Technology Corporation Limited
+ */
+#include <linux/export.h>
+#include <linux/types.h>
+#include <linux/io.h>
+
+/*
+ * Copy data from IO memory space to "real" memory space.
+ */
+void __memcpy_fromio(void *to, const volatile void __iomem *from, size_t count)
+{
+	while (count && !IS_ALIGNED((unsigned long)from, 8)) {
+		*(u8 *)to = __raw_readb(from);
+		from++;
+		to++;
+		count--;
+	}
+
+	while (count >= 8) {
+		*(u64 *)to = __raw_readq(from);
+		from += 8;
+		to += 8;
+		count -= 8;
+	}
+
+	while (count) {
+		*(u8 *)to = __raw_readb(from);
+		from++;
+		to++;
+		count--;
+	}
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(__memcpy_fromio);
+
+/*
+ * Copy data from "real" memory space to IO memory space.
+ */
+void __memcpy_toio(volatile void __iomem *to, const void *from, size_t count)
+{
+	while (count && !IS_ALIGNED((unsigned long)to, 8)) {
+		__raw_writeb(*(u8 *)from, to);
+		from++;
+		to++;
+		count--;
+	}
+
+	while (count >= 8) {
+		__raw_writeq(*(u64 *)from, to);
+		from += 8;
+		to += 8;
+		count -= 8;
+	}
+
+	while (count) {
+		__raw_writeb(*(u8 *)from, to);
+		from++;
+		to++;
+		count--;
+	}
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(__memcpy_toio);
+
+/*
+ * "memset" on IO memory space.
+ */
+void __memset_io(volatile void __iomem *dst, int c, size_t count)
+{
+	u64 qc = (u8)c;
+
+	qc |= qc << 8;
+	qc |= qc << 16;
+	qc |= qc << 32;
+
+	while (count && !IS_ALIGNED((unsigned long)dst, 8)) {
+		__raw_writeb(c, dst);
+		dst++;
+		count--;
+	}
+
+	while (count >= 8) {
+		__raw_writeq(qc, dst);
+		dst += 8;
+		count -= 8;
+	}
+
+	while (count) {
+		__raw_writeb(c, dst);
+		dst++;
+		count--;
+	}
+}
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(__memset_io);
